What Defined 80s International Dance Music?
The 1980s was a decade of bold experimentation and innovation in music, and dance music was no exception. Several key elements defined the unique sound of international dance music during this period. Synthesizers played a pivotal role, providing futuristic sounds that set the stage for many hits. The Roland TR-808 drum machine, in particular, became a staple, offering distinctive, artificial beats that are instantly recognizable. This combination of synthetic sounds and catchy rhythms made 80s dance music stand out.
Beyond the technical aspects, the cultural context of the 80s also played a massive role. The rise of MTV helped popularize many international artists, giving them a global platform to showcase their music videos. This visual element combined with the infectious energy of the music, created a powerful and lasting impact. Many songs reflected the socio-political themes of the time, such as freedom, expression, and unity, adding depth to the dance floor experience. Genres like Italo disco, Eurobeat, and synth-pop emerged, each bringing unique flavors and styles to the broader international dance scene. Italo disco, for example, often featured romantic and melancholic melodies with a driving beat, while Eurobeat brought high-energy, fast-paced rhythms perfect for dancing. Synth-pop, with its catchy hooks and futuristic sounds, rounded out the decade's diverse soundscape. Each of these sub-genres contributed to the richness and variety that made 80s international dance music so influential and enduring.

"Tainted Love" - Soft Cell
Soft Cell's "Tainted Love" is a new wave synth-pop classic that took the world by storm. Its distinctive synth melody, combined with Marc Almond's emotive vocals, creates a unique blend of melancholy and danceability. "Tainted Love" is a cover of a 1960s soul song, but Soft Cell transformed it into an entirely new creation with its electronic arrangement. The song's innovative use of synthesizers and its catchy hook made it a massive hit, reaching the top of the charts in multiple countries. "Tainted Love" remains a popular choice for DJs and continues to be featured in movies and television shows, cementing its status as an iconic 80s anthem.

"Sweet Dreams (Are Made of This)" - Eurythmics
Eurythmics' "Sweet Dreams (Are Made of This)" is a synth-pop masterpiece that showcases the duo's innovative use of electronic instruments. Its hypnotic synth riff, combined with Annie Lennox's distinctive vocals, creates a mesmerizing and unforgettable sound. "Sweet Dreams" became an international hit, launching Eurythmics to stardom. The song's dark and surreal music video further enhanced its appeal, solidifying its status as an iconic 80s anthem. "Sweet Dreams" continues to be a popular choice for DJs and remains a staple on retro playlists. Its innovative production and haunting melody ensure its place in the pantheon of 80s dance hits.
